「転生の取引」 (Tensei no Torihiki)
“Deal of Reincarnation”

The isekai strategy is always the same. Reach new world. Become acquainted with new world. Exert your MC skills and dominate the new world. Think Sekai Saikou would break the trend? Best think again, though given how it’s going about the process I don’t think I’ll have too many complaints.

Following in the footsteps of last week’s little real world interlude, this episode was all about bringing our MC Lugh fully into alternate world reality. There’ll be (or should be) no real surprises here, as magic, skills, and divine assistance all factor into making the assassin a true and credible threat. Still uncertain just why he needs to go about killing a hero of course – what’s a story without a tease? – but at least we have some specifics on the matter alongside (quite shockingly) a hard deadline. Kill the hero in a two year window after he takes care of the Demon LordTM yet before he does the big bad something or other? Quite the ask considering who Lugh is apparently dealing with, but I imagine the results will prove quite interesting.

Outside of narrative groundwork, however, we also got the usual array of childhood developments – and some less than usual experiences. I doubt I’m the only one who felt slightly off at seeing Sekai Saikou’s variety of medical examination in action, or raised an eyebrow at getting a mother figure who puts a little too much emphasis on her motherly duties. And don’t forget that comedic crossdressing either, we’re certainly going for all the points right now! To Sekai Saikou’s benefit though, Lugh himself isn’t being made out as the end all be all; the kid may have a shrewd mind, latent talent, and a family imparting a good deal of knowledge, but he’s also lacking in magic skill and physical strength. This leaves a good deal of room for ingenuity to shine through, ensuring (if only in part) that upcoming events are determined more by how Lugh outmanouevres his enemies than by how easily he overpowers them. Won’t be in every encounter mind you (just wait until he masters explosions) but I’m optimistic the material we’ll get will prove fun for more than the powers flying about.

All we have to see is how well that hitherto unnamed hero lives up to their ominous reputation.
